About This Book

The Passion play "On the Slopes of Calvary" by Rev. A. Palmieri, D.D., O.S.A., translated from the Italian by Henry Grattan Doyle, A.M., formerly instructor of romance languages at Harvard University, Gonzaga College Theatre, Washington, D.C. St. John Berchman's Male Choir, directed by Glenn W. Ashley, sacred music between the acts by the Meyer Davis' Orchestra. The play will be staged by Messrs. John F. Luitich, Arthur B. White and Denis E. Connell, dramatic director Mr. Arthur B. White, special scenery painted by J.L. Duffey.
